Tata Punch 2021 receives 5-star safety rating in Global NCAP crash test

In Global NCAP's most recent #SaferCarsForIndia crash test, the new Tata Punch received a complete 5-star rating for adult occupant safety and a 4-star rating for kid occupant protection.

Tata Motors will introduce the all-new Tata Punch subcompact SUV in India on October 18. This subcompact SUV has now been crash-tested by Global NCAP ahead of its formal introduction, and it has been named India's safest automobile. In Global NCAP's (New Car Assessment Program) most recent #SaferCarsForIndia crash test, the new Tata Punch received a complete 5-star rating for adult occupant safety and a 4-star rating for kid occupant protection.

After the Nexon and the Altroz, the new Tata Punch is the third Tata vehicle in India to receive a complete 5-Star safety certification for adult occupant protection from Global NCAP. The Punch's bodyshell was assessed as stable and capable of withstanding additional loadings. Furthermore, its footwell area was graded as stable. For adult occupant safety, the Tata Punch received an outstanding 16.45 out of a possible 17 points. It received a 4-star rating in this area after receiving 40.89 points out of a total of 49 points for kid occupant protection.

According to Global NCAP, the Tata Punch was tested with the most basic safety features, including dual front airbags, ABS with EBD, and ISOFIX child seat mounts. According to Global NCAP, the Punch may be enhanced further by including standard Electronic Stability Control (ESC), standard side head crash protection systems, and three-point belts in all sitting positions. The Punch also provides drivers and passengers with regular Seat Belt Reminders (SBR). To receive the complete 5-Star safety certification, the Punch has to pass the UN95 side impact test in addition to the front offset deformable barrier (ODB) test.

Returning to the Punch, reservations for Tata Motors' new model have commenced at the cost of Rs 20,000. The competitor of the Maruti Suzuki Swift will be available in seven colours and four versions.
